Output 74036402575c993ddb9054b2a589c73653e7cd2f4ed5951966a9ec8c2abae335:0

value
20378836
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9c4084cd7e86d08816e74fece7532a20c81894cf OP_EQUALVERIFY OP_CHECKSIG
address
LZU8xyq79WPJciDAmd5bgNDULqiUdWtjjf
transaction
74036402575c993ddb9054b2a589c73653e7cd2f4ed5951966a9ec8c2abae335
spent
true